Ross Cooper of Rosca Horsemanship and Amy Mitchell of Areion Academy and Strong Foundations Hoof Care are your hosts of The Little Horse, Big Conversation Podcast, bringing you the conversations that need to be heard. Together, Ross and Amy shine a light on the topics they’re most passionate about, expanding honest, often unspoken discussions into engaging, informative, and thought-provoking episodes. Exploring the powerful parallels within the horse–human partnership, they dive into equine welfare, training, and hoof care, alongside personal growth, psychology, and self-development. Alongside their own perspectives, they are joined by a diverse range of guess, experts and voices from within and beyond the equestrian world—offering fresh insights, challenging perspectives, and real-life experiences that deepen the conversation and broaden understanding. During this weeks episode, Ross and Amy are joined by best-selling author of the book ‘Just Breath’ and international breathwork expert, Dan Brulé of Breath Mastery. Known as the ‘Bruce Lee of Breathing’ and the Godfather of Breathwork’ due to his expertise and authority in both the art and science of breathwork, Dan Brulé is a master of Pran Yoga and Chi Kung and facilitates events, retreats and training around the world. During this weeks conversation, Dan talks to us about his earliest experiences in harnessing the power of the breath and how his time as a deep sea diver in the US Navy and underwater medical rescue specialist presented life-changing experiences to for him to become the pioneer in breathwork that he is today. Alongside presenting the science and artistry of breathwork, from the physiological to spiritual, and it’s natural link to the nervous system, Dan, Amy and Ross explore the far reaching benefits that breathwork can bring to your horsemanship, from creating improved awareness and relaxation in the body to co-regulation in those around you. This week, Amy and Ross sit down for a thoroughly enjoyable conversation with Yasmin Stuart, Equine Physiotherapist and founder of The Modern Centaurian Academy. During this episode, Yasmin talks us through what led her towards a career in Equine Physiotherapy and the direction her career has taken since, prioritising consensual feedback in relation to the horses body and ultimately how our own experiences are intimately linked to our ability to both recognises and empathise with equine discomfort. Born in London to Southern African parents with an expansive ancestral lineage, Rupert Isaacson is the best-selling author of ‘The Horse Boy’, ‘The Long Ride Home’ and founder of The Horse Boy Method, a science based intervention for Autism and ADHD that improves academic, behavioural and social goals through equine assisted methods focused on re-patterning the brain and calming the nervous system, combining movement and nature with horses.<br>
